Title: Primena fuzzy PERT metode u projektnom planiranju
Application of fuzzy PERT method in project planning

Abstract: U procesu projektnog planiranja neophodno je da projektni menadžer pažljivo procenjuje vrednosti ulaznih elemenata procesa, koje su često opterećene neizvesnošću. Kako se radi o projektu koji se realizuje u budućnosti, nisu uvek unapred poznati svi uslovi pod kojima će se aktivnosti obavljati. Zbog toga neke vrednosti, kao što je vreme trajanja aktivnosti, količina potrebnih resursa, itd, ne mogu biti precizno određene u fazi planiranja. U vezi sa tim, postoji potreba da se pronađe adekvatan način za tretiranje te neizvesnosti i uspešno projektno planiranje. U radu se prezentuju karakteristike i osnovni elementi uključivanja fuzzy sistema u primenu PERT metode za analizu vremena projekta. U numeričkom primeru koji je deo ovog rada prezentuje se primena koncepta fuzzy brojeva u analizi vremena trajanja projekta. Primena se zasniva na pretvaranju procenjenih trajanja aktivnosti u trapezoidne fuzzy brojeve, posle čega se primenjuju pravila fuzzy aritmetike i određuju vremenske rezerve i kritičan put projekta. U osnovi mnogih menadžerskih odluka danas stoji primena fuzzy sistema, a izvesno je da uključivanje fuzzy logike u projektno planiranje može pomoći menadžerima da donose kvalitetnije odluke i planove.
In the process of project planning, it is necessary that the project manager should carefully assess the values of the input elements of the process, which are often laden with uncertainty. Since this is a project to be executed in the future, currently not all conditions are known in advance under which the activities will take place. This why certain values, such as the duration of an activity, the quantity of necessary resources etc, cannot be accurately determined in the planning stage. That said, there is a need to find the adequate way to deal with that uncertainty and successful project planning. The paper presents features and the basic elements of including the fuzzy system in the application of the PERT method in order to analyze the duration of the project. The numeric example which is a part of this paper features the application of the fuzzy numbers concept in the project duration analysis. The application is based on turning the estimated duration of the activity into trapezoidal fuzzy numbers, after which the rules of the fuzzy arithmetic's are applied, and the temporal reserves and the critical project path are determined. The application of the fuzzy system underlies numerous managerial decisions. Furthermore, it is certain that the incorporation of the fuzzy logic into project planning may help managers bring better decisions and make better plans.
